Abstract

A method is provided for manufacturing a coil for a magnet. The method comprises the steps of providing a curved former, and disposing at least one hard-wire electrical conductor around the curved former. The former is initially manufactured in a flat or substantially flat shape, and is then bent into a desired curved shape. The former may be manufactured by moulding, and may be manufactured from a resilient material.
